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Namespace Members | Class Members | File Members

QFitWidget Class Reference

#include <QFitWidget.h>

Inheritance diagram for QFitWidget:

QFitNamedWidget QFitModelWidget List of all members.

Public Member Functions

 QFitWidget (QWidget *parent=0, const char *name=0, WFlags fl=0)
 ~QFitWidget ()
virtual QFitItemGetItem ()
virtual TObject * GetObject ()
virtual TGo4FitterGetFitter ()
virtual void SetItem (TGo4FitPanel *panel, QFitItem *iItem)
virtual void FillWidget ()
virtual void FillSpecificData ()
virtual void UpdateWidgetItem (bool trace)
virtual void SetWidgetItemText (bool trace)
virtual void UpdateItemsOfType (int typ, bool allitems)

Protected Member Functions

virtual void closeEvent (QCloseEvent *ce)
virtual void contextMenuEvent (QContextMenuEvent *e)

Protected Attributes

TGo4FitPanel * fxPanel
QFitItemfxItem
bool fbFillWidget

Constructor & Destructor Documentation

QFitWidget::QFitWidget QWidget *  parent = 0,
const char *  name = 0,
WFlags  fl = 0
 

Definition at line 23 of file QFitWidget.cpp.

References FALSE, fbFillWidget, fxItem, and fxPanel.

QFitWidget::~QFitWidget  ) 
 

Definition at line 35 of file QFitWidget.cpp.


Member Function Documentation

QFitItem * QFitWidget::GetItem  )  [virtual]
 

Definition at line 52 of file QFitWidget.cpp.

References fxItem.

Referenced by contextMenuEvent(), GetObject(), SetWidgetItemText(), UpdateItemsOfType(), and UpdateWidgetItem().

TObject * QFitWidget::GetObject  )  [virtual]
 

Definition at line 57 of file QFitWidget.cpp.

References GetItem().

TGo4Fitter * QFitWidget::GetFitter  )  [virtual]
 

Definition at line 63 of file QFitWidget.cpp.

References fxPanel.

void QFitWidget::SetItem TGo4FitPanel *  panel,
QFitItem iItem
[virtual]
 

Definition at line 45 of file QFitWidget.cpp.

References FillWidget(), fxItem, and fxPanel.

void QFitWidget::FillWidget  )  [virtual]
 

Definition at line 68 of file QFitWidget.cpp.

References FALSE, fbFillWidget, FillSpecificData(), and TRUE.

Referenced by SetItem().

void QFitWidget::FillSpecificData  )  [virtual]
 

Reimplemented in QFitNamedWidget.

Definition at line 75 of file QFitWidget.cpp.

Referenced by FillWidget().

void QFitWidget::UpdateWidgetItem bool  trace  )  [virtual]
 

Definition at line 91 of file QFitWidget.cpp.

References fxPanel, and GetItem().

void QFitWidget::SetWidgetItemText bool  trace  )  [virtual]
 

Definition at line 97 of file QFitWidget.cpp.

References fxPanel, and GetItem().

void QFitWidget::UpdateItemsOfType int  typ,
bool  allitems
[virtual]
 

Definition at line 103 of file QFitWidget.cpp.

References fxPanel, and GetItem().

void QFitWidget::closeEvent QCloseEvent *  ce  )  [protected, virtual]
 

Definition at line 39 of file QFitWidget.cpp.

void QFitWidget::contextMenuEvent QContextMenuEvent *  e  )  [protected, virtual]
 

Definition at line 79 of file QFitWidget.cpp.

References fxPanel, and GetItem().


Member Data Documentation

TGo4FitPanel* QFitWidget::fxPanel [protected]
 

Definition at line 45 of file QFitWidget.h.

Referenced by QFitModelWidget::AmplChk_toggled(), QFitModelWidget::BuffersChk_toggled(), contextMenuEvent(), QFitNamedWidget::FillSpecificData(), GetFitter(), QFitModelWidget::GroupSpin_valueChanged(), QFitNamedWidget::NameEdt_textChanged(), QFitWidget(), SetItem(), SetWidgetItemText(), QFitNamedWidget::TitleEdt_textChanged(), UpdateItemsOfType(), and UpdateWidgetItem().

QFitItem* QFitWidget::fxItem [protected]
 

Definition at line 46 of file QFitWidget.h.

Referenced by GetItem(), QFitWidget(), and SetItem().

bool QFitWidget::fbFillWidget [protected]
 

Definition at line 47 of file QFitWidget.h.

Referenced by QFitModelWidget::AmplChk_toggled(), QFitModelWidget::BuffersChk_toggled(), FillWidget(), QFitModelWidget::GroupSpin_valueChanged(), QFitNamedWidget::NameEdt_textChanged(), QFitWidget(), and QFitNamedWidget::TitleEdt_textChanged().


The documentation for this class was generated from the following files:
Generated on Fri Nov 28 13:01:09 2008 for Go4-v3.04-1 by  doxygen 1.4.2